Preliminary round

  • 1 - São Tomé and Príncipe withdrew from competition before the start of the 1st leg. As a result, Central African Republic qualified for the next round.

  • 2 - Mozambique, Kenya, Togo, and Sierra Leone all withdrew from preliminary competition.

First round

  • 3 - Egypt, Congo and Uganda withdrew from competition before the start of the 1st leg. As a result, Tunisia, Ghana, and Zambia qualified for the next round.

  • 4 - No matches due to withdrawal of Mozambique, Kenya, Togo and Sierra Leone. As a result, Zimbabwe and Nigeria qualified for the next round.

Third round

The Third Round was held from 12 to 28 February 2010. The winners of the two Third Round matches will qualify directly to the 2010 FIFA U-20 Women's World Cup
